    Ford Europe has begun real world testing on European roads of the latest car-to-car and car-to-infrastructure communication technologies. Twenty specially-equipped S-Max models have been added to a fleet of 120 vehicles, which will test the innovations over thousands of kilometers around Frankfurt in Germany.     Mercedes-Benz has announced plans to install inflatable seat belts in a luxury-class model. The Beltbag was originally mooted in the ESF 2009 Experimental Safety Vehicle, and is aimed at reducing injury to rear seat passengers in the event of a head-on collision.     Ford’s economical 1-litre EcoBoost petrol engine models arrive in Irish dealerships this week, launching in the Ford Focus. The small engine is available in a choice of 100PS or 125PS and is the most fuel efficient petrol engine in its class.
